verb
    
    nips; nipped; nipping
    
    to bite or pinch (someone or something) lightly [+ obj]
    
    
    
    + at
    
    
    
    [+ obj] US sports :to defeat (someone or something) by a small amount
    
    
    
    always followed by an adverb or preposition [no obj] chiefly Brit informal :to go to a place quickly or for a short period of time
    
    
    
    
    
    
    
    to harm or hurt (something) with cold [+ obj]
    
    
    
    
    
    + at
    
    
    
    nip off
    
    [phrasal verb]
    
    nip off (something) or nip (something) off :to remove (something) by squeezing it tightly between your fingers or the parts of a tool
    
    
    
    
    
    nip (something) in the bud
    
    informal :to stop (something) immediately so that it does not become a worse problem
    
    
    
    noun
    
    plural nips
    
    [singular] :a feeling of cold
    
    
    
    [count] :a light bite or pinch
    
    
    
    noun
    
    plural nips
    
    [count] informal :a small amount of liquor
    
    
    
    
    
    a very small bottle of liquor - compare 2nip
